3. Mill Levy Charges

Mill levy charges are a vital element of property tax calculations in Pueblo, Colorado. They characterize the tax price utilized to the assessed worth of a property to find out the tax owed. Understanding how mill levies are decided and their impression on property taxes is crucial for property house owners and anybody within the native fiscal panorama. These charges instantly affect the quantity of income collected for native governments and college districts.

  • Figuring out Mill Levy Charges

    Mill levy charges are established by numerous taxing entities, together with college districts, municipalities, and particular districts. These entities decide their budgetary wants after which set mill levy charges to generate the required income. Charges are expressed as {dollars} of tax per $1,000 of assessed worth. As an illustration, a mill levy of 10 mills means a property proprietor pays $10 for each $1,000 of assessed worth. This course of ensures that every property contributes its justifiable share to fund public companies.

  • Influence on Property Taxes

    The mill levy price instantly impacts the quantity of property tax owed. The next mill levy ends in a better tax invoice, whereas a decrease mill levy ends in a decrease tax invoice. For instance, a property with an assessed worth of $200,000 and a mill levy of 10 mills would incur a tax of $2,000. This direct relationship underscores the significance of understanding mill levy charges when evaluating property tax bills.

A number of eventualities would possibly warrant initiating an enchantment. A current appraisal considerably decrease than the assessed worth, errors in property information used for evaluation (comparable to incorrect sq. footage or lot dimension), or demonstrably decrease property values in comparable neighboring properties can all function legitimate grounds for enchantment. The appeals course of sometimes includes submitting a proper enchantment software, offering supporting documentation comparable to value determinations, comparative market analyses, and proof of errors in evaluation information. A listening to earlier than the County Board of Equalization could also be required, permitting property house owners to current their case and supporting proof. Understanding the required documentation and procedures is essential for a profitable enchantment. Sources just like the Pueblo County Assessor’s web site present detailed info on the method, required types, and deadlines.
